Edo Speaker, 17 LG Chairmen Dump PDP for APC in Mass Defection

In a major political shake-up ahead of the Edo State governorship election, the Speaker of the Edo State House of Assembly, Rt. Hon. Blessing Agbebaku, 17 local government chairmen, dozens of councilors, and other key grassroots leaders have officially defected from the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) to the All Progressives Congress (APC).

The wave of defections was formally sealed during a ceremony held in Benin City, where the new entrants were received by APC National Secretary, Senator Ajibola Bashiru; Edo State Governor, Monday Okpebholo; and other party chieftains.

Speaking at the event, Governor Okpebholo described the development as a strong sign of growing confidence in the APC’s vision and leadership.

“This defection is a clear message — Edo is ready for progress under the renewed hope agenda of President Bola Tinubu,” Okpebholo said. “We welcome these leaders with open arms. Their experience and influence at the grassroots will further strengthen our party.”

Agbebaku and the other defectors expressed their commitment to working with the APC to bring development and unity to Edo State. Political observers say the move could significantly alter the political dynamics ahead of the September 2025 governorship election.

The mass defection underscores rising discontent within the PDP in Edo State and boosts the APC’s momentum as it prepares to wrest power from the incumbent administration.
